If you have a double-glazed windows that is smudged, this indicates a leak between the glass panes, or an issue with the seal. This can be fixed using a specialized repair process that removes the moisture and then cleans the glass unit and installs a fresh spacer bar and desiccant in order to stop any further condensation. The repair can be completed at home or on the spot and is usually much cheaper than replacing the whole window.

Replacing a damaged double-pane is the most cost-effective option however, it's not always feasible to replace just the glass. double glazed window repairs near me-paned windows have a gap in between the two panes of glass that is sealed with Krypton gas or argon. This creates an airtight seal and reduces the loss of energy. To maintain energy efficiency and ensure a tight airtight seal, it is usually necessary to replace an entire window when one glass pane breaks.

Misted Double Glazing

Double glazing that is stained could pose a risk to homeowners. It can alter the performance of your windows and can cause mould and dampness. It's important to fix any double glazing issues promptly, especially as winter approaches.

If the glass in your windows gets condensation between the panes, this is called misting. It is usually caused by poor installation or air infiltration. It is best to choose a window installer that is FENSA regulated to prevent this.

It is also essential to keep your double glazing free of dust, dirt and other debris. Using warm soapy water on the frames is the most efficient method to clean the majority of upvc window repair near me double glazing. If the frames are constructed of aluminum or wood it is possible to employ other methods to thoroughly clean them.

One of the most common problems that double glazing owners report after installation is that their windows or doors become difficult to open or close. Extreme temperatures can cause the frame to expand or contract, depending on the weather. Try warming up or cool down the frame by using hot or cold water and adjusting any handles, hinges or mechanisms. If this doesn't help you, you might want to contact the company who installed your double glazing. They might offer a repair service or a refund.

If you notice that windows with double glazing are misting it could be due to the seal between the two panes has failed. This could be caused by a variety of reasons, including poor installation, age, or harsh chemicals or oil-based cleaners. It is also recommended to use an installer who is FENSA-regulated to ensure that your double glazing is in compliance completely with UK building regulations.

In some cases you can fix double-glazing units that are misted by replacing the bars that hold the spacers with ones that are a little warmer. This can help to reduce condensation by raising the temperature of the glass. Alternatively, you can use thermally efficient glass with low emission coatings and argon gas between the glass to reduce condensation.

Window Repair

Double-paned windows are an excellent way to protect your home from the elements as well as increase the efficiency of your HVAC system. However, windows can experience issues over time, and it is crucial to know when it's time to replace or repair them.

If you notice an increase in dirt, fogging, or moisture it could be an indication that the seal of your window has failed. These seals block air from getting between the two glass panes in your insulated glass unit (IGU).

This could lead to your window becoming less energy efficient and will result in higher utility bills. Depending on the severity of the problem is, you may need to replace the entire window or only the glass.

In some cases experts can solve the issue through a window repair. This could mean cleaning the area and repairing the seal, or it could just require a small amount of silicone or putty to close the gap. This will stop the seal from splintering, and allow you to utilize your window as normal.

Window replacements are more costly than window repairs, however it is crucial to weigh your options before making a decision. You should consider the frame of your window as well as the cost, and whether you prefer a newer look or better insulation.

You can also decide to upgrade your windows by replacing components such as sash cords, handles or hinges. These improvements will not just make your windows more convenient to operate, but also ensure that they are safe and secure. Window screens can get damaged or torn, which can allow insects to get into your living space. Replacing your window screens will keep your home free from pests and create a safer and safer environment.

The window frame is a crucial element of the overall design of the window as it holds the glass panels in place. The frames can be constructed from wood, aluminum or vinyl, and they can be damaged, cracked, or rotted by sunlight or weather exposure. Window molding can also become damaged and require to be repaired or replaced. Generally speaking, wooden frames are more costly to repair and replace than vinyl or aluminum and the cost will differ depending on the type of material and degree of damage.

Skylight Repair

Skylights can be a fantastic way to bring natural light without overwhelming the room. They are also great for adding insulation which can help cut down on heating costs. But, as with any window or door, they could also be prone to problems. If a double pane skylight is damaged, it's important to contact an expert to repair it as soon as you can. This will stop water leaks, condensation and other damage to the frame and glass.

Skylight leaks usually occur when the glazing seal and flashing loosen or when the frame starts corroding. These problems can result in the frame leaking water and into the ceiling. A professional can fix a leaking skylight by sealing or replacing the flashing, seal, and frame. The cost of fixing a skylight will vary, dependent on the size of the window and the type of glass. It may be worth replacing the entire frame if severely damaged.

Mold is another common problem with skylights. It can appear on the outside of the windows, inside the frame, or on the inside of the glass. The reason for the mold could be due to a leak in the water or condensation or an improper sealing. If the mold is contained to the surrounding area of the window, minor repairs can be done. If the mold is widespread, the skylight could need to be replaced.
